Abstract

The utility model discloses a file storage device, which relates to the technical field of file storage and comprises a frame body, wherein the surface of the frame body is hinged with a door plate, the lower surface of the frame body is rotatably connected with a universal wheel, the inner wall of the frame body is fixedly provided with a supporting plate, the inner wall of the frame body is provided with an adjusting device, the adjusting device comprises a U-shaped frame, the U-shaped frame is fixedly connected with the frame body, the inner wall of the frame body is fixedly connected with a fixing rod, the fixing rod is positioned in the U-shaped frame, the arc surface of the fixing rod is slidably connected with a moving rod, one end of the moving rod is fixedly connected with a sliding plate, and the sliding plate is slidably connected with the supporting plate.

Background
The hospital file management is an original record of an authoritative credential box of a hospital, is also an important basis for hospital decision making and work planning, is a basis for ensuring normal operation of various works of the hospital, social value of file resources is more and more recognized by people, when files are stored, the files are required to be placed in a storage device, the storage device is generally made of metal or wood boards, and a plurality of horizontally arranged partition boards are often arranged in the storage device to separate the inner space of the storage device in order to store the files in a classified mode.
For the above and related art, there are often the following drawbacks: in order to conveniently take the files, the files are often vertically placed on the partition plate, but when only a small amount of files are placed on the partition plate, the files are easily inclined or even slid down along the surface of the partition plate due to the influence of self gravity, so that files are easily disordered, and therefore the files are required to be frequently tidied, and the files are inconvenient to use.
For this purpose, we propose an archive storage device.

Referring to fig. 1-6, the present utility model provides a technical solution: the utility model provides a archives storage device, includes framework 1, and the surface of framework 1 articulates there is door plant 2, and the lower surface of framework 1 rotates to be connected with universal wheel 3, and the inner wall fixed mounting of framework 1 has backup pad 4, and the inner wall of framework 1 is equipped with adjusting device 5, and the side of framework 1 is equipped with auxiliary device 6.
The specific arrangement and function of the adjusting means 5 and the auxiliary means 6 will be described in detail below.
As shown in fig. 3-5, the adjusting device 5 comprises a U-shaped frame 501, the U-shaped frame 501 is fixedly connected with a frame body 1, a fixed rod 502 is fixedly connected with the inner wall of the frame body 1, the fixed rod 502 is positioned in the U-shaped frame 501, the arc surface of the fixed rod 502 is slidably connected with a movable rod 503, one end of the movable rod 503 is fixedly connected with a sliding plate 504, the sliding plate 504 is slidably connected with a supporting plate 4, by arranging the adjusting device 5, the situation that the files are inclined when the files are placed can be prevented, so that the files can be placed further conveniently, the occurrence of disorder of the files is reduced, the practicality of file storage is improved, a rectangular frame 505 is fixedly connected with the inner wall of the frame body 1, a sliding block 506 is slidably connected with the inner wall of the rectangular frame 505, a connecting rod 507 is fixedly connected in the sliding block 506, the connecting rod 507 is fixedly connected with the movable rod 503, the surface of the slide block 506 is fixedly connected with an L-shaped plate 508, the surface of the L-shaped plate 508 is in threaded connection with a screw 509, the screw 509 is propped against the surface of the rectangular frame 505, after the slide plate 504 moves to a certain position to compress files, the screw 509 is rotated in the opposite direction to prop the screw 509 against the surface of the rectangular frame 505, the screw 509 can limit the position of the slide plate 504 and prevent the slide plate 504 from moving on the support plate 4, the surface of the slide plate 504 is fixedly connected with a foam-rubber cushion 510, the foam-rubber cushion 510 arranged on the slide plate 504 can prevent files from being extruded for a long time to deform, the files are wrinkled, the side surface of the slide plate 504 is fixedly connected with a fixed block 511, the fixed block 511 is rotationally connected with a rotating bead 512, the rotating bead 512 is in sliding connection with the frame 1, when the slide plate 504 moves on the support plate 4, the rotating bead 512 arranged on one side rotates on the inner wall of the frame 1, the rotating beads 512 can reduce friction between the slide plate 504 and the frame 1.
As shown in fig. 2 and 6, the auxiliary device 6 includes an arc plate 61, the arc plate 61 is fixedly connected with the frame 1, the inner wall of the arc plate 61 is rotationally connected with a T rod 62, the surface of the T rod 62 is fixedly connected with a rectangular plate 63, the inner wall of the frame 1 is rotationally connected with a limit rod 64, the arc surface of the limit rod 64 is rotationally connected with a telescopic rod 65, the arc surface of the telescopic rod 65 is in threaded connection with an inserting rod 66, the surface of the telescopic rod 65 is fixedly connected with a T plate 67, the surface of the rectangular plate 63 is provided with a notch, the T plate 67 is slidably connected with the inner wall of the notch on the rectangular plate 63, by arranging the auxiliary device 6, when a worker inspects or views files, the worker does not need to hold the files by hand to view, thereby improving the practicability of inspecting or viewing the files, the surface of the frame 1 is fixedly connected with a rubber pad 68, the surface-mounted rubber pad 68 of the frame 1 can reduce the impact force between the rectangular plate 63 and the frame 1, deformation of the frame 1 is prevented from occurring due to impact, the inner wall of the frame 1 is fixedly provided with a baffle 69, and then the telescopic rod 65 is moved into the frame 1, and the baffle 67 is blocked at the position of the T plate 67.
Working principle: when files need to be stored, the screw 509 is rotated, when the screw 509 is separated from the rectangular frame 505, the connecting rod 507 is in a movable state, when the connecting rod 507 moves to drive the moving rod 503, the connecting rod 507 also drives the sliding block 506 to move, the sliding block 506 moves in the rectangular frame 505, the moving rod 503 slides on the arc surface of the fixed rod 502, the moving rod 503 moves to drive the sliding plate 504 to move, the sliding plate 504 moves on the surface of the supporting plate 4, when the sliding plate 504 moves on the supporting plate 4, the rotating beads 512 installed on one side rotate on the inner wall of the frame 1, the rotating beads 512 can reduce the friction force between the sliding plate 504 and the frame 1, the sponge pad 510 installed on the sliding plate 504 can prevent files from being extruded for a long time to deform, the files are folded, after the sliding plate 504 moves to a certain position to compress the files, the screw 509 is rotated in the opposite direction, the screw 509 is propped against the surface of the rectangular frame 505, the screw 509 can limit the position of the sliding plate 504, the situation of moving on the supporting plate 4 is prevented, when the sliding plate 504 moves on the supporting plate 4 is prevented, the sliding plate is placed on the supporting plate 4, the sliding plate is prevented, friction force is reduced, friction force between the sliding plate and the sliding plate is prevented from being placed on the side, the sliding plate is further convenient, files can be stored, and files are further placed, and files are more convenient.
When the auxiliary device 6 is used, the rectangular plate 63 is moved, the rectangular plate 63 is lifted up to the surface far away from the frame body 1, at this time, the telescopic rod 65 can be moved out of the frame body 1, the T plate 67 is arranged at the upper end of the telescopic rod 65 and can move away from the baffle 69, the telescopic rod 65 can slide out from the inner wall of the frame body 1, the telescopic rod 65 can move away from the inner wall of the frame body 1, the T plate 67 on the telescopic rod 65 can also move, then the telescopic rod 65 is pulled to move to the lower end of the rectangular plate 63, then the T plate 67 is inserted into the inner wall of the notch on the rectangular plate 63 to position the rectangular plate 63, then the inserting rod 66 is rotated to abut against the arc surface of the free end of the telescopic rod 65 to fix the length of the telescopic rod 65, thus fixing the position of the rectangular plate 63, the rectangular plate 63 can support files, the file is not required to be dragged by hands to be watched or checked, the file is convenient for a worker to check or watch, when the auxiliary device 6 is not used, the inserting rod 66 is rotated in the opposite direction, after the inserting rod 66 is separated from contact with the free end of the telescopic rod 65, the T plate 67 is moved out of the inner wall of the notch on the rectangular plate 63, then the telescopic rod 65 is moved into the frame body 1, the baffle 69 can clamp the position of the T plate 67, the T plate 67 is not allowed to move in the inner wall of the frame body 1, when the telescopic rod 65 is moved out of the rectangular plate 63, the rectangular plate 63 is also rotated downwards, the impact force between the rectangular plate 63 and the frame body 1 can be reduced by the rubber pad 68 arranged on the surface of the frame body 1, the deformation of the frame body 1 caused by impact is prevented, when the file is checked or watched by the worker, the worker is not required to hold the file by hands to watch through the auxiliary device 6, thereby improving the practicality of checking or viewing the archives.
